Gather Your Ingredients

Before you kick off this culinary adventure, make sure you have everything you need on hand. Here’s what you’ll require:

  • Chicken breasts (4 boneless, skinless)
  • Turkey bacon (8 slices)
  • BBQ sauce (1 cup, your favorite brand or homemade)
  • Cheddar cheese (1 cup, shredded)
  • Olive oil (2 tablespoons)
  • Garlic powder (1 teaspoon)
  • Onion powder (1 teaspoon)
  • Paprika (1 teaspoon)
  • Salt and pepper (to taste)
  • Fresh parsley (for garnish)

Cook the Turkey Bacon to Crispy Perfection

The success of this dish lies partly in how crispy your turkey bacon turns out. Begin by heating a skillet over medium heat and adding the slices of turkey bacon.

  • Cook them for 5-7 minutes, flipping occasionally, until they achieve that crispy texture we all love.
  • Remove the bacon and let it drain on a paper towel to absorb excess oil.

Crispy turkey bacon adds a fantastic texture to your Cowboy BBQ Bacon Cheddar Chicken, so don’t rush this step!

Season the Chicken Breasts

Next up, let’s bring some flavor to those chicken breasts!

  • In a small bowl, mix together garlic powder, onion powder, paprika, salt, and pepper.
  • Pat the chicken breasts dry and coat them evenly with the seasoning mixture.

This step is crucial—seasoning ensures that each bite is oh-so-satisfying and truly embodies the cowboy spirit of your dish.

Sear the Chicken for That Delicious Crust

Searing the chicken breasts will lock in moisture and create a delightful crust.

  • Heat the skillet with a tablespoon of olive oil over medium-high heat.
  • Add the seasoned chicken breasts, cooking for 4-5 minutes on each side until they are golden brown.

You’ll know you’re doing it right when the smells fill your kitchen and your stomach grumbles in anticipation!

Create a BBQ Haven with Sauce and Toppings

Once your chicken has been seared to perfection, it’s time to transform it into a BBQ haven.

  • Brush each chicken breast generously with BBQ sauce.
  • Crumble or chop your crispy turkey bacon and sprinkle it over the sauced-up chicken.
  • Top it off with shredded cheddar cheese, allowing it to melt beautifully.

At this point, your kitchen will smell like a BBQ festival!

Bake to Juicy, Cheesy Greatness

Now that your chicken is dressed for success, let’s bake it to juicy perfection.

  •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C).
  • Place the chicken in a baking dish and cover it with foil.
  • Bake for 25-30 minutes or until the chicken is cooked through and the cheese is bubbling.

For the last few minutes, you might want to remove the foil to get that lovely golden cheese crust on top.

Once out of the oven, let your Cowboy BBQ Turkey Bacon Cheddar Chicken sit for a few minutes. Serve it hot, garnished with fresh parsley, and voilà! You have a deliciously simple meal you’ve crafted with care.

Cooking notes for Cowboy BBQ Turkey Bacon Cheddar Chicken

Tips for perfecting turkey bacon cooking

When it comes to cooking turkey bacon for your Cowboy BBQ Turkey Bacon Cheddar Chicken, it’s all about achieving that perfect crispy texture. Here are a few tips to nail it:

  • Preheat your skillet: Make sure your pan is hot before adding the turkey bacon, which helps in achieving that desired crunch.
  • Cook in batches: Overcrowding the pan can lead to steaming instead of crisping. Cook in small batches for that perfect sizzle.
  • Use a weight: If you have a cast-iron pan or something similar, pressing down on the bacon while cooking can enhance browning.

Ensuring chicken is perfectly cooked

For juicy and succulent chicken, proper cooking is essential. Here’s how to ensure your chicken is cooked to perfection:

  • Use a meat thermometer: Aim for an internal temperature of 165°F to guarantee safe consumption.
  • Pound the chicken to an even thickness: This helps it cook uniformly, avoiding dry edges and undercooked centers.
  • Marinate for flavor and tenderness: A simple marinade of olive oil, garlic, and spices not only infuses flavor but can also keep your chicken moist.

Cowboy BBQ Turkey Bacon Cheddar Chicken: A Juicy Family Favorite

A delicious and juicy chicken recipe featuring BBQ sauce, turkey bacon, and cheddar cheese.

  • Author: Souzan
  • Prep Time: 15 minutes
  • Cook Time: 30 minutes
  • Total Time: 45 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ings 1x
  • Category: Dinner
  • Method: Bake
  • Cuisine: American
  • Diet: Gluten-Free

Ingredients

Scale
  • 4 chicken breasts
  • 1 cup BBQ sauce
  • 6 slices turkey bacon
  • 1 cup shredded cheddar cheese
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• 1 teaspoon onion pow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C).
  2. In a skillet, cook turkey bacon until crispy, then chop it.
  3. In a baking dish, lay the chicken breasts and season with garlic powder, onion powder, and black pepper.
  4. Pour BBQ sauce over the chicken, then sprinkle with chopped turkey bacon and cheddar cheese.
  5. Bake for 25-30 minutes until the chicken is cooked through.
  6. Serve hot with your choice of sides.

Notes

  • For extra flavor, marinate the chicken in BBQ sauce for a couple of hours before cooking.
  • Don’t overcook the chicken to keep it juicy.
